GoI introduced dedicated Twitter handle for COVID-19 updates

The Ministry of Information and Broadcasting has launched a dedicated Twitter handle for COVID-19 updates. This dedicated twitter handle has been set up to share news and updates about the novel coronavirus. The account is named as #IndiaFightsCorona and it uses the handle @CovidnewsbyMIB. The twitter handle would be responsible for sharing authentic information and all updates on Novel Coronavirus. In its first tweet, the dedicated twitter handle has shared the helpline numbers for information on the COVID-19 pandemic.

With the launch of dedicated Twitter handle #IndiaFightsCorona, the Ministry of Information and Broadcasting asked the citizens to not get “infodemic” with false information and stay updated with correct information on #COVID19.
